West Indies Tour of England: Third ODI Hit by Traffic Delays - Live Updates
The highly anticipated third One Day International (ODI) between England and the West Indies at the Ageas Bowl in Southampton has been thrown into disarray due to significant traffic delays affecting both players and spectators. This unexpected logistical nightmare threatens to overshadow what promises to be a thrilling conclusion to the series, with the Windies needing a victory to avoid a clean sweep.
Delays Cause Chaos at the Ageas Bowl
Reports emerging from the ground indicate widespread traffic congestion on the roads leading to the Ageas Bowl. This isn't just impacting fans hoping to witness the match live; the delays have also significantly affected the West Indies team's arrival, with several players reportedly still en route hours before the scheduled start time. Organizers have yet to release an official statement regarding the extent of the delays or any potential rescheduling.
